Location and Access Details
Reaching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! proves straightforward, even in Chicago’s bustling traffic. Situated at the intersection of Belmont Avenue and Lake Shore Drive, this beach sits within Belmont Harbor, offering easy entry from the 3000 block of North Lake Shore Drive. Public transit shines here: the CTA Red Line’s Belmont station drops you a short 10-minute walk away, while Metra’s Union Pacific North line at Ravenswood connects seamlessly for suburban visitors.
Free street parking dots the nearby areas Monday through Sunday, though early birds snag the best spots—aim for before 10 AM on weekends to dodge the rush. Ride-shares like Uber or Lyft average $15-20 from downtown, making it a breeze for spontaneous trips. Once there, a fully fenced 0.15-acre area keeps the action contained, with direct water access for swims that beat any backyard kiddie pool.
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! operates daily from 6:00 AM to 11:00 PM, weather permitting, aligning with Chicago Park District standards. No entry gates mean smooth arrivals, but pack patience for peak summer hours when locals pile in. Accessibility ramps lead to the sand, though uneven terrain challenges wheelchairs—call ahead for updates via the Park District hotline.
Rules and Requirements Overview
Entering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! demands preparation to keep the fun rolling smoothly. Every dog needs a Chicago Dog-Friendly Area (DFA) tag, costing a one-time $5-10 fee, available at vet clinics or animal care centers—proof of rabies vaccination required. Owners stay liable for any mischief, so constant supervision rules the day: no unattended pets, and leashes snap on outside the fenced zone.
Up to three dogs per person allowed, fostering fair play amid the crowds. Waste stations stock bags galore—use them religiously, as fines hit $250 for littering. Aggressive behavior triggers immediate removal; staff patrol peak times to enforce calm vibes. Pups must hit six months old, spay/neuter encouraged, and no females in heat permitted.
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! thrives on these guidelines, blending freedom with responsibility. Check chicago.gov/animals for tag renewals, and arrive vaxxed-up to sidestep entry drama. Violators face citations, but compliant crews enjoy hassle-free romps.

Comparison of Chicago Dog Beaches
Belmont Harbor stacks up uniquely against peers—here’s a breakdown:
| Beach Name | Size (Acres) | Crowd Level | Best For | DFA Tag Cost | Fencing | Water Depth |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Belmont Harbor | 0.15 | Low | Small/Shy Dogs | $5-10 | Full | Shallow |
| Montrose Beach | 3.83 | High | Large/Energetic | $5 | Partial | Deep |
| Tobey Prinz | 0.5 | Medium | Leashed Walks | None | None | Variable |
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! wins for intimacy, while Montrose suits power players. Tobey lags on off-leash thrills.

Safety Tips for Pups and Owners
Prioritize paws at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un!. Scan for glass or hooks pre-play; booties protect pads from hot sand (over 100°F midday). Hydrate hourly—heatstroke lurks in furry coats.
Monitor interactions: intervene early in spats, knowing body language like stiff tails or growls. Life jackets buoy non-swimmers in sudden currents. Insect repellent (vet-approved) wards ticks post-splash.
Post-visit rinses banish salt itch; watch for lethargy signaling woes. Belmont Harbor Dog Beach Chicago IL: Leash-Free Fun! stays safe through vigilance, turning risks into romps.
